Goal 4 Ensure inclusive and equitable quality education and promote lifelong learning opportunities for all
Goal 4.1By 2030, ensure that all girls and boys complete free, equitable and quality primary and secondary education leading to relevant and effective learning outcomes 
Department Relevant National Policy National Policy Key Objective
DES Action Plan for Education 2016-2019 Improve the learning experience and the success of learners.
Improve the progress of learners at risk of educational disadvantage or learners with special educational needs. Help those delivering education services to continually improve.
Build stronger bridges between education and the wider community.
Improve national planning and support services.
Delivering Equality of Opportunity in Schools Plan To address educational disadvantage at school level. 
The National Strategy on Education for Sustainable Development in Ireland 2014-2020 Ensure that education contributes to sustainable development by equipping learners with the relevant knowledge, the key dispositions and skills and the values that will motivate and empower them throughout their lives to become informed active citizens who take action for a more sustainable future. 
Goal 4.2By 2030, ensure that all girls and boys have access to quality early childhood development, care and pre-primary education so that they are ready for primary education 
Department Relevant National Policy National Policy Key Objective
DCYA Early Childhood Care and Education Programme Provides early childhood education for children of preschool age.
Goal 4.3By 2030, ensure equal access for all women and men to affordable and quality technical, vocational and tertiary education, including university
Department Relevant National Policy National Policy Key Objective
DES Further Education and Training Strategy 2014-2019 To support the active inclusion of individuals of all ages and abilities to participate in further education and training to enable every citizen to fully participate in society.
National Strategy for Higher Education to 2030  Provide a more flexible system, with a greater choice of provision and modes of learning for an increasingly diverse cohort of students.
National Plan for Equity of Access to Higher Education 2015-2019 To promote equality of opportunity in higher education.
The National Strategy on Education for Sustainable Development in Ireland 2014-2020 Ensure that education contributes to sustainable development by equipping learners with the relevant knowledge, the key dispositions and skills and the values that will motivate and empower them throughout their lives to become informed active citizens who take action for a more sustainable future.
National Skills Strategy 2025 The National Skills Strategy aims to provide an education and training system that is flexible enough to respond to a rapidly changing environment and that can provide the mix of skills needed over the next ten years, and beyond.

Goal 4.5By 2030, eliminate gender disparities in education and ensure equal access to all levels of education and vocational training for the vulnerable, including persons with disabilities, indigenous peoples and children in vulnerable situations
Department Relevant National Policy National Policy Key Objective
DES National Traveller and Roma Inclusion Strategy 2016-2020 To bring about a real improvement in the quality of life for Travellers and Roma.
Action Plan for Education 2016-2019 Improve progress of learners at risk of educational disadvantage or learners with special educational needs.
Delivering Equality of Opportunity in Schools Plan To address educational disadvantage at school level.
The National Strategy on Education for Sustainable Development in Ireland 2014-2020 Ensure that education contributes to sustainable development by equipping learners with the relevant knowledge, the key dispositions and skills and the values that will motivate and empower them throughout their lives to become informed active citizens who take action for a more sustainable future.
National Skills Strategy 2025 There will be active inclusion to support participation in education and training and the labour market.
Goal 4.6By 2030, ensure that all youth and a substantial proportion of adults, both men and women, achieve literacy and numeracy
Department Relevant National Policy National Policy Key Objective
DES National Literacy and Numeracy Strategy – Literacy and Numeracy for Learning and Life 2011-2020  To improve literacy and numeracy standards among children and young people in the education system.
Further Education and Training Strategy 2014-2019 To support the active inclusion of individuals of all ages and abilities to participate in further education.
Delivering Equality of Opportunity in Schools Plan To improve literacy and numeracy standards among children and young people at risk of disadvantage.
Action Plan for Education 2016-2019 Improve the learning experience and the success of learners.
The National Strategy on Education for Sustainable Development in Ireland 2014-2020 Ensure that education contributes to sustainable development by equipping learners with the relevant knowledge, the key dispositions and skills and the values that will motivate and empower them throughout their lives to become informed active citizens who take action for a more sustainable future.
National Skills Strategy 2025 People across Ireland will engage more in lifelong learning.
Goal 4.7By 2030, ensure that all learners acquire the knowledge and skills needed to promote sustainable development, including, among others, through education for sustainable development and sustainable lifestyles, human rights, gender equality, promotion of a culture of peace and non-violence, global citizenship and appreciation of cultural diversity and of culture’s contribution to sustainable development 
Department Relevant National Policy National Policy Key Objective
DES The National Strategy on Education for Sustainable Development in Ireland 2014-2020 To ensure that education contributes to sustainable development by equipping learners with the relevant knowledge (the ‘what’), the key dispositions and skills (the ‘how’) and the values (the ‘why’) that will motivate and empower them throughout their lives to become informed active citizens who take action for a more sustainable future.
